NOVELTY - Preparing high-strength shape memory chitosan-based hydrogel comprises (i) dissolving the chitosan in the acetic acid solution and stirring for 4-6 hours, adding citric acid and continue stirring for 4-6 hours to obtain a chitosan solution, (ii) adding dopamine hydrochloride or graphene oxide or a mixture of the two to the chitosan solution and carrying pout ultrasonic reaction for 4-6 hours to obtain a chitosan-based solution with the concentration of 1-4 wt.%, (iii) injecting the chitosan-based solution into a mold, freezing for 8-24 hours, thawing it with lye, washing with deionized water to neutrality, demolding and freeze-drying. USE - The chitosan-based hydrogel is useful in minimally invasive implantation of medical material (claimed). ADVANTAGE - The hydrogel: has excellent mechanical property, shape memory function and wide application prospect; does not contain chemical components; adopts ethanol treatment, phosphate buffered saline solution or blood to fixed into the original shape. DETAILED DESCRIPTION - INDEPENDENT CLAIMS are also included for: (1) high-strength shape memory chitosan-based hydrogel prepared by the above mentioned; and (2) use method of minimally invasive implantation of medical material comprising (i) using ethanol to fixing the high-strength shape memory chitosan-based hydrogel into a fixed temporary shape hydrogel, the treatment time is 0.5-4 hours and the treatment temperature is at 20-50 degrees C, (ii) using water, phosphate buffered saline or blood to restoring the high-strength shape memory chitosan-based hydrogel processed in resultant step to the original shape of the high-strength shape memory chitosan-based hydrogel, the processing time is 20-300S and the processing temperature is room temperature.
